send off
If a football player is sent off, the referee makes them leave the field during a game, as a punishment for seriously breaking the rules. phrasal verb: When you send off a letter or package, you send it somewhere by post. send off in American English an expression or demonstration of friendly feeling toward someone starting out on a trip, career, etc. to cause to depart or to be conveyed from oneself; dispatch; dismiss to mail or dispatch (a letter, gift, etc.) noun: a demonstration of good wishes for a person setting out on a trip, career, or other venture send-off If a group of people give someone who is going away a send-off, they come together to say goodbye to them. |
